The Fulbright US Student Program (FUSP) is for undergraduates, graduate students, and alumni interested in exploring options abroad in the years ahead – to study, teach English, practice art, conduct research, and more – and the 2024-2025 competition is open and accepting applications!
FUSP is one of the most prestigious and accessible ways to build on your UW-Madison experience and pursue new opportunities overseas.
